Career Advancement Programme in Social Welfare Policy Analysis and Impact
-- viewing nowThe Career Advancement Programme in Social Welfare Policy Analysis and Impact is a certificate course designed to empower professionals with the necessary skills to drive policy change and evaluate social welfare programs. This program underscores the importance of evidence-based decision-making and impact assessment in the social welfare sector.

The Career Advancement Programme in Social Welfare Policy Analysis and Impact is an excellent choice for professionals looking to make a difference in the social welfare sector.
This programme offers a range of roles with varying job market trends, salary ranges, and skill demands.
Let's take a closer look at some of these roles. 1. Policy Analyst: Policy analysts are responsible for conducting research, analyzing data, and developing social welfare policies.
This role has a 35% share in the sector and is a popular choice for those with strong analytical skills and a passion for policy-making. 2. Social Worker: Social workers provide support and assistance to individuals and families in need.
This role has a 30% share in the sector and requires excellent interpersonal skills and a caring attitude. 3. Researcher: Researchers are responsible for conducting studies, analyzing data, and writing reports on various social welfare issues.
This role has a 20% share in the sector and is ideal for those with a strong academic background and a passion for research. 4. Program Coordinator: Program coordinators are responsible for managing social welfare programs, overseeing staff, and ensuring program goals are met.
This role has a 15% share in the sector and requires strong leadership and organizational skills.
These roles offer exciting opportunities for professionals to advance their careers in social welfare policy analysis and impact.
With the right skills and training, individuals can make a meaningful impact in the sector and contribute to positive social change.
